在快速变化的职场环境中,高效团队文化是企业持续发展的关键。敏捷开发作为现代软件开发的一种方法,其核心理念和价值观已被广泛应用于各个行业。本文将探讨如何通过敏捷开发打造高效团队文化,让团队在变化中成长,共同创造卓越成果。
敏捷开发的核心价值观
1. 尊重个体和互动
敏捷开发强调团队成员之间的沟通和协作。在团队中,每个成员都是不可或缺的一部分,他们的观点和技能都应该得到尊重。
2. 客户合作
与客户保持紧密合作,确保开发的产品满足客户需求,同时也能及时获取客户反馈,不断优化产品。
3. 响应变化
在敏捷开发中,变化被视为常态。团队需要具备快速适应变化的能力,以确保项目顺利进行。
4. 精益流程
通过持续优化流程,提高团队工作效率,减少浪费,实现持续改进。
打造高效团队文化的关键步骤
1. 培养团队协作精神
案例分析: 某互联网公司通过组织团队建设活动,如户外拓展、团队游戏等,增强团队成员间的相互了解和信任,有效提升了团队协作能力。
2. 建立明确的目标和角色
案例分析: 某企业采用敏捷开发方法,为每个团队成员设定明确的目标和角色,确保团队在项目中的协作更加高效。
3. 鼓励自我管理
案例分析: 某团队采用自组织模式,让团队成员自主安排工作和进度,有效提高了团队自主性和责任感。
4. 建立良好的沟通机制
案例分析: 某公司通过设立站立会议、迭代回顾会等沟通机制,确保团队成员及时了解项目进展和问题,提高团队沟通效率。
5. 持续学习和改进
案例分析: 某团队定期组织内部培训,分享最佳实践和经验教训,促进团队成员技能提升和团队整体成长。
敏捷开发工具与技巧
1. Scrum
Scrum是一种常见的敏捷开发框架,它通过迭代和增量式开发,使团队能够快速响应变化,提高产品质量。
2. Kanban
Kanban是一种视觉化的工作管理工具,通过看板板面展示待办事项、进行中任务和已完成任务,帮助团队优化工作流程。
3. 敏捷看板
敏捷看板结合了Scrum和Kanban的优势,通过看板板面和迭代计划,实现高效的项目管理。
总结
通过敏捷开发打造高效团队文化,需要团队成员共同遵守核心价值观,培养团队协作精神,建立明确的目标和角色,鼓励自我管理,建立良好的沟通机制,以及持续学习和改进。在这个过程中,选择合适的敏捷开发工具与技巧,将有助于团队在变化中成长,共同创造卓越成果。
